The decision most DeFi users get wrong is comparing platform yields without checking whether those numbers measure the same thing. APR and APY are not interchangeable, and mistaking one for the other causes investors to pick lower-yielding positions while believing they chose the better deal. Why This Distinction Costs You Real Money

Platform A shows 12% APR. Platform B shows 12% APY with daily compounding. On $1,000 over one year, Platform A returns exactly $120. Platform B returns roughly $127.47. That $7.47 gap scales to $747 on $100,000 and compounds further over multi-year holds. The platforms are not advertising equal products, but most users treat them as if they are.

The bigger mistake is not the math error. It is deploying capital into a protocol that advertises APY without disclosing compounding frequency. A platform compounding annually at 12% APY produces nearly the same result as 12% APR. The number looks identical, but the compounding assumption inflates the display without delivering proportional returns.

APR vs APY: The Core Difference

APR (Annual Percentage Rate) is a flat yearly rate with no reinvestment assumed. APY (Annual Percentage Yield) folds compounding into the figure, showing what you earn if rewards are reinvested on a recurring schedule. The gap between them widens as compounding frequency increases.

APR is the cleaner number for direct comparison. APY is more useful when auto-compounding is confirmed, and the frequency is transparent.

How Compounding Frequency Changes Your Return

At the same stated rate, daily compounding outperforms monthly compounding, which outperforms annual compounding. This is where platforms manipulate perception without technically lying.

$1,000 at 10% for one year:

  • 10% APR (no compounding): $1,100.00
  • 10% APY, monthly compounding: $1,104.71
  • 10% APY, daily compounding: $1,105.16

The difference between monthly and daily compounding is small at this scale. But the difference between APR and a high-frequency APY becomes significant when capital is large and the holding period is long. Protocols like Yearn Finance and Beefy Finance publish compounding intervals in their vault documentation. If a protocol does not disclose compounding frequency, treat the APY as unverifiable.

How APR and APY Appear Across DeFi Products

Staking on proof-of-stake networks typically uses APR because validator rewards are distributed periodically rather than auto-compounded. Lido on Ethereum and Rocket Pool both display staking APR. If you manually restake rewards, your effective return moves closer to APY, but the platform does not do this for you by default.

Yield farming and auto-compounding vaults almost always display APY. Beefy Finance, Yearn Finance, and Convex Finance operate vaults that harvest and reinvest rewards multiple times daily. These vaults inflate the displayed APY because compounding is genuine and frequent. The risk is that token emission rewards, which make up a large portion of high APY figures, can collapse rapidly when incentive programs end or liquidity exits.

Crypto savings and lending platforms like Aave and Compound display APY for supply rates. These are variable rates tied to utilization ratios, not fixed yields. An APY of 8% on USDC in Aave can drop to 2% within days if utilization falls. Always evaluate whether the rate is structurally supported by protocol revenue or temporarily inflated by incentive tokens.

How to Evaluate a Yield Rate Before Committing

Experienced DeFi users do not look at the headline number first. They work through the following checks:

  • Identify the rate type. Is this APR or APY? If it is APY, ask what the compounding frequency is and confirm it is automatic, not theoretical.
  • Check the yield source. Is the return coming from protocol fees, lending interest, or token emissions? Fee-based yields are sustainable. Emission-based yields are not.
  • Assess TVL and liquidity depth. Low TVL protocols are more vulnerable to liquidity exits that compress yields overnight. Protocols above $100M TVL carry lower structural risk, though not zero.
  • Evaluate smart contract risk. Has the protocol been audited? Are funds held in a single contract or distributed across multiple strategies? Beefy Finance vaults, for example, rely on underlying protocols that carry their own audit histories.
  • Factor in fees. Gas fees on Ethereum can consume a significant share of small-position yields when compounding manually. Layer 2 deployments on Arbitrum or Optimism reduce this cost materially.

Common Mistakes to Avoid

  • Comparing APR from one platform directly to APY from another without adjusting for compounding
  • Trusting high APY figures on new protocols without checking how long the emission program runs
  • Ignoring withdrawal or performance fees that reduce the effective yield post-compounding
  • Treating variable APY as stable income in financial planning when utilization-driven rates can shift within hours

Which Rate Type Should You Trust More?

APR is more honest for comparison purposes because it shows the base rate without compounding assumptions. APY is more accurate for projecting real earnings when compounding is verified as automatic, and the frequency is disclosed.

For staking on Lido or Rocket Pool: use APR to compare across validators, then apply manual restaking schedules to estimate actual returns.

For auto-compounding vaults on Beefy or Yearn: APY is meaningful because compounding is real and documented. Verify the compounding frequency in the vault page before using the displayed APY in your projections.

For lending on Aave or Compound: APY reflects actual daily compounding, but the variable nature of the rate makes long-term projections unreliable. Use APY for current-period returns only.

Conclusion

The number a platform advertises is not what you earn. What you earn depends on whether compounding is real, how frequently it occurs, what fees apply, and whether the underlying yield source is durable. APR gives you a clean base rate. APY gives you a projected return under specific assumptions. Evaluate both against the protocol mechanics before committing capital.

FAQs

1. Is APY always better than APR?

Not always. APY looks higher because it includes compounding, but fees, smart contract risk, and rate stability determine actual returns. A stable 8% APR on an audited protocol often outperforms a volatile 20% APY on a new emission-driven vault.

2. Why do platforms prefer showing APY?

APY produces a higher displayed number, which attracts more deposits. Platforms showing 12% APY will draw more attention than those showing 10% APR, even when the real difference is minimal.

3. Can APR effectively become APY?

Yes. Manually reinvesting rewards on a consistent schedule pushes your effective return toward the compounded equivalent. The more frequently you reinvest, the closer your actual yield gets to the theoretical APY.

4. Does compounding always increase profits?

Compounding increases returns only when the rate stays reasonably stable throughout the holding period. In emission-driven pools, declining token prices and reducing incentives can erode compounded gains faster than the reinvestment adds them.

5. What should I check before choosing between APR and APY products?

Confirm compounding frequency, yield source (fees vs emissions), platform fees, and whether the rate is fixed or variable. These four factors matter more than the headline percentage itself.
